Speaking the same language doesn't mean we communicate the same way. Adapting your message is crucial to avoid confusion and genuinely connect.
In Colombia you say:
Tinto
In Mexico it's understood as:
Café Americano
In Colombia you say:
Chévere / Bacano
In Mexico it's understood as:
Chido / Padre
In Colombia you say:
Plata
In Mexico it's understood as:
Dinero / Lana (some regions)
In Colombia you say:
Rumba
In Mexico it's understood as:
Fiesta / Reventón
